The Role of Technology in Modern Infrastructure Planning

Technology has fundamentally transformed the landscape of infrastructure planning. Gone are the days of relying solely on spreadsheets and manual calculations. Today, organizations have access to a wealth of sophisticated tools and techniques that enable more accurate forecasting, streamlined project management, and improved decision-making. Building Information Modeling (BIM), for example, allows for the creation of digital representations of physical assets, facilitating collaboration and minimizing errors during the design and construction phases. Furthermore, the Internet of Things (IoT) provides real-time data on infrastructure performance, enabling predictive maintenance and optimizing resource allocation. Effectively integrating these technologies requires skilled professionals who understand both infrastructure principles and technological capabilities. Leveraging Data Analytics for Predictive Maintenance

Data analytics plays a critical role in proactive infrastructure management. By collecting and analyzing data from various sources – sensors, historical records, maintenance logs – organizations can identify patterns and predict potential failures before they occur. This allows for timely intervention, minimizing downtime and reducing repair costs. Predictive maintenance not only improves operational efficiency but also extends the lifespan of infrastructure assets. Furthermore, data analytics can be used to optimize energy consumption, reduce waste, and improve overall sustainability. The key is to establish robust data collection systems and employ advanced analytical techniques such as machine learning and artificial intelligence. The implementation of these strategies requires significant investment in both technology and human capital.

  • Real-time Monitoring: Deploying sensors to continuously track the condition of infrastructure assets.
  • Predictive Algorithms: Utilizing machine learning to identify patterns and forecast potential failures.
  • Data Visualization: Presenting data in a clear and concise manner to facilitate informed decision-making.
  • Automated Alerts: Setting up notifications to alert maintenance personnel of potential issues.
  • Performance Benchmarking: Comparing infrastructure performance against industry standards.

These five points highlight the core elements of leveraging data analytics for enhanced infrastructure performance. Constant monitoring, and reacting to predictive analysis are crucial.

The Importance of Scalability and Flexibility

In today’s dynamic business environment, scalability and flexibility are paramount. Infrastructure must be able to adapt to changing market conditions, technological advancements, and unexpected disruptions. This requires designing systems that can be easily expanded or reconfigured without significant disruption or cost. Cloud computing, modular construction, and adaptable IT architectures are examples of technologies that promote scalability and flexibility. Furthermore, organizations should avoid vendor lock-in, opting for open standards and interoperable systems that allow for greater choice and control. A proactive approach to infrastructure planning involves anticipating future needs and building in redundancy and resilience to mitigate risks. This ensures that the organization can continue to operate effectively even in the face of unforeseen challenges.

  1. Conduct a thorough needs assessment. Identify current and future infrastructure requirements.
  2. Develop a long-term infrastructure plan. Align infrastructure investments with strategic goals.
  3. Prioritize scalability and flexibility. Design systems that can adapt to changing conditions.
  4. Invest in robust data analytics. Monitor infrastructure performance and predict potential failures.
  5. Regularly review and update the plan. Ensure the infrastructure remains aligned with evolving business needs.

These steps provide a framework for building a sustainable and adaptable infrastructure. Ignoring these core principles can lead to long-term issues impacting operations.

Navigating the Challenges of Infrastructure Development

Developing and maintaining robust infrastructure is not without its challenges. These range from financial constraints and regulatory hurdles to logistical complexities and skilled labor shortages. Securing funding for infrastructure projects can be particularly challenging, requiring careful cost-benefit analysis and effective stakeholder engagement. Navigating the regulatory landscape often involves obtaining permits, complying with environmental regulations, and addressing community concerns. Logistical challenges include managing supply chains, coordinating contractors, and minimizing disruptions to ongoing operations. Finally, the shortage of skilled labor in certain infrastructure sectors can delay projects and increase costs.
